Our opportunity:
The role of the Infrastructure Maintenance Team Member is to undertake planned and reactive maintenance for Open Space Infrastructure to ensure Northern Beaches Council Assets are maintained to the highest standards. We are looking for someone with a landscape construction or construction background that shows aptitude to solve problems and undertake a variety of tasks. A team player capable of working across a variety of parks and reserves teams.
The key focus areas of this role include:
- Undertake works of a parks reserve and landscape construction-based nature
- Undertake maintenance of Open Space Infrastructure Assets safely and efficiently to approved service levels
- Identify priorities to deliver effective maintenance programs on time
- Maintain WHS&E standards ensuring compliance against relevant Statutory Regulations
- Encourage and support a positive Team Culture
- Communicate effectively with our customers to efficiently resolve requests and contribute to a positive customer experience.
About you:
What you will bring to our team:
- Relevant TAFE qualification or significant relevant experience, with practical experience working in landscaping/construction industry or similar field.
- Demonstrated experience and understanding of service delivery requirements in parks, sports- fields and foreshore areas or similar environment.
- Ability to use computer-based systems
- AQF 3 – Chemical certification or willing to obtain within three months
- Chainsaw Competency Certification or willing to obtain within three months
- Class C (minimum) NSW Drivers licence with a willingness to obtain LR/MR
- Ability to work independently with minimal supervision together with a commitment to working in a team environment and multi-skilling.
- Well organised and good level of physical ability to carry out all the duties of the role safely
- Strong focus on Workplace Health and Safety
- Skills and knowledge in a range of minor plant and equipment
- Demonstrated skills & experience in manual handling
- General Worksite Induction Ticket.
